Overview:

The newly created Florida Gaming Control Commission ("FGCC") is a five-member commission appointed by the Governor. The FGCC is charged with investigating and enforcing Florida pari-mutuel and gaming statutes and rules.

The FGCC's Office of Pari-Mutuel Wagering, State Compliance Agency (SCA), is searching for a dynamic Administrative Assistant II.

Position Responsibilities:

The Administrative Assistant II, working under the direction of the Audit Administrator, provides support to the FGCC's Office of Pari-Mutuel Wagering, SCA. The duties are as follows:

  • Prepares and maintains records and reports, such as audit reports, financial reports, and applications;

  • Responds to and prepares general correspondence and information requests;

  • Plans meetings and/or conferences and travel;

  • Files, maintains, arranges for storage, retrieves or reproduces documents, records, and reports;

  • Provides Human Resource support (PAR's, personnel files, interview scheduling, etc.);

  • Reviews and prepares agenda materials;

  • Purchases office equipment and supplies; and

  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Special Reminders:

Male applicants born on or after October 1, 1962, will not be eligible for hire or promotion unless they are registered with the Selective Services System (SSS) before their 26th birthday, or have a Letter of Registration Exemption from the SSS. For more information, please visit the SSS website: http://www.sss.gov.

If you are a retiree of the Florida Retirement System (FRS), please check with the FRS on how your current benefits will be affected if you are re-employed with the State of Florida. Your current retirement benefits may be canceled, suspended or deemed ineligible depending upon the date of your retirement.

VETERANS' PREFERENCE. Pursuant to Chapter 295, Florida Statutes, candidates eligible for Veterans' Preference will receive preference in employment for Career Service vacancies and are encouraged to apply. Certain service members may be eligible to receive waivers for postsecondary educational requirements. Candidates claiming Veterans' Preference must attach supporting documentation with each submission that includes character of service (for example, DD Form 214 Member Copy #4) along with any other documentation as required by Rule 55A-7, Florida Administrative Code.
